By a News Reporter-Staff News Editor at Robotics & Machine Learning Daily News-Current study results on Robotics have been publi shed. According to news reporting originating from Shijiazhuang,People's Republ ic of China,by NewsRx correspondents,research stated,"This paper investigates the pth moment exponential synchronization problem of multi -links stochastic d elayed complex networks with semi-Markov jump via aperiodically intermittent con trol. Combining random disturbances,time -varying delay and semi-Markov jump wi th multi -links systems,our work is more relevant than previous work." Financial supporters for this research include National Natural Science Foundati on of China (NSFC),Science and Technology Project of Hebei Education Department ,Science Foundation of Hebei Normal University. Our news editors obtained a quote from the research from Hebei Normal University ,"Based on Lyapunov method and graph theory,a novel inequality for disposing o f the problem of pth exponential synchronization is established under the aperio dically intermittent control and some sufficient criteria are derived. The theor etical results supply a new perspective showing the synchronization criterion an d the topological structure of multi -links systems related closely. Furthermore ,the value of our results is exhibited by applying them to the single -link rob ot arms in engineering." According to the news editors,the research concluded: "Eventually,a numerical simulation is provided to demonstrate the validity of our results."
